Output 31589c90145a41447c8d72c3f9d5dbc473cd4846ebd5558f04ec09e34e0e1589:0

value
157478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2591363449bbc97fa1051b201a62c56f4d7d5a8c OP_EQUAL
address
357et8UfxySMjqhzd9e9hf3Y8DsWXCRqsv
transaction
31589c90145a41447c8d72c3f9d5dbc473cd4846ebd5558f04ec09e34e0e1589
spent
true